To perform power supply from a power supply device to a power receiving part of a carrier vehicle body without damaging, ss much as possible, degree of freedom of a device layout on a floor surface on which the carrier vehicle body travels, in an unmanned guided vehicle including a power receiving device having a power receiving part to receive power from a power supplying device and a power storage part to store power supplied from the power receiving part by cooperation of the carrying vehicle body and a power feeding device mounted on the carrying vehicle body and provided at a predetermined position.SOLUTION: A power receiving device 60 includes a plurality of power receiving coils 71a and 72a.SELECTED DRAWING: Figure 1
